Glencore is in advanced talks to buy out its partner in Argentina's Mara copper project as it seeks higher exposure to the metal, Bloomberg News reported on Friday.

Breakingviews - Glencore deal epitomises net zero’s reduced statusBreakingviews - Glencore deal epitomises net zero’s reduced statusThe world is getting hotter, but when it comes to achieving net zero investors are cooling. In November 2021 many large corporations gathering at the COP26 climate summit in Glasgow committed to decarbonising their operations by 2050 in an attempt to limit global warming to 1.5 degrees Celsius above pre-industrial levels. Less than two years on, despite the world hitting its highest-ever average temperature, the pressure is off. Glencore , the $75 billion Swiss group that is one of the world’s biggest coal miners, makes an interesting case study for what’s changed.

Teck CEO says mulls partial sale of coal unit as Glencore circlesTeck CEO says mulls partial sale of coal unit as Glencore circlesThe CEO of Teck Resources Ltd said on Thursday that the Canadian miner is considering a range of proposals including a partial sale of its coal business from various interested parties after Glencore offered up to $8.2 billion for the unit.
